### 2. **LLM Interface Optimization**
|
|||
|
|
|
|||
|
|
#### Problem Solved
|
|||
|
|
The original interface required LLMs to:
|
|||
|
|
- Construct nested JSON objects (`jqOptions: { rawOutput: true }`)
|
|||
|
|
- Know jq syntax for common tasks
|
|||
|
|
- Escape quotes in jq expressions
|
|||
|
|
- Call configure tool twice for different filters per operation
|
|||
|
|
|
|||
|
|
#### Solutions Implemented
|
|||
|
|
|
|||
|
|
##### A. Flattened Parameters
|
|||
|
|
```typescript
|
|||
|
|
// Before (nested - hard for LLMs)
|
|||
|
|
jqOptions: { rawOutput: true, compact: true, sortKeys: true }
|
|||
|
|
|
|||
|
|
// After (flat - easy for LLMs)
|
|||
|
|
jqRawOutput: true,
|
|||
|
|
jqCompact: true,
|
|||
|
|
jqSortKeys: true
|
|||
|
|
```
|
|||
|
|
|
|||
|
|
##### B. Filter Presets (No jq Knowledge Required!)
|
|||
|
|
11 presets covering 80% of use cases:
|
|||
|
|
|
|||
|
|
| Preset | jq Expression Generated |
|
|||
|
|
|--------|------------------------|
|
|||
|
|
| `buttons_only` | `.elements[] \| select(.role == "button")` |
|
|||
|
|
| `links_only` | `.elements[] \| select(.role == "link")` |
|
|||
|
|
| `forms_only` | `.elements[] \| select(.role == "textbox" or ...)` |
|
|||
|
|
| `errors_only` | `.console[] \| select(.level == "error")` |
|
|||
|
|
| `warnings_only` | `.console[] \| select(.level == "warning")` |
|
|||
|
|
| `interactive_only` | All buttons + links + inputs |
|
|||
|
|
| `validation_errors` | `.elements[] \| select(.role == "alert")` |
|
|||
|
|
| `navigation_items` | Navigation menus and items |
|
|||
|
|
| `headings_only` | `.elements[] \| select(.role == "heading")` |
|
|||
|
|
| `images_only` | `.elements[] \| select(.role == "img" or .role == "image")` |
|
|||
|
|
| `changed_text_only` | Elements with text changes |
|
|||
|
|
|
|||
|
|
##### C. Enhanced Descriptions
|
|||
|
|
Every parameter now includes inline examples:
|
|||
|
|
```typescript
|
|||
|
|
'jq expression for structural JSON querying.\n\n' +
|
|||
|
|
'Common patterns:\n' +
|
|||
|
|
'• Buttons: .elements[] | select(.role == "button")\n' +
|
|||
|
|
'• Errors: .console[] | select(.level == "error")\n' +
|
|||
|
|
'...'
|
|||
|
|
```
|
|||
|
|
|
|||
|
|
##### D. Shared Interface for Future Work
|
|||
|
|
Created `SnapshotFilterOverride` interface ready for per-operation filtering:
|
|||
|
|
```typescript
|
|||
|
|
export interface SnapshotFilterOverride {
|
|||
|
|
filterPreset?: FilterPreset;
|
|||
|
|
jqExpression?: string;
|
|||
|
|
filterPattern?: string;
|
|||
|
|
filterOrder?: 'jq_first' | 'ripgrep_first' | 'jq_only' | 'ripgrep_only';
|
|||
|
|
jqRawOutput?: boolean;
|
|||
|
|
jqCompact?: boolean;
|
|||
|
|
// ... all other filter params
|
|||
|
|
}
|
|||
|
|
```

## Key Insights
|
|||
|
|
|
|||
|
|
### 1. Mathematical Reduction Composition
|
|||
|
|
```
|
|||
|
|
Total = 1 - ((1 - R₁) × (1 - R₂) × (1 - R₃))
|
|||
|
|
Example: 1 - ((1 - 0.99) × (1 - 0.60) × (1 - 0.75)) = 0.997 = 99.7%
|
|||
|
|
```
|
|||
|
|
|
|||
|
|
Each layer filters from the previous stage's output, creating multiplicative (not additive) reduction.
|
|||
|
|
|
|||
|
|
### 2. LLM Interface Design Principles
|
|||
|
|
- **Flat > Nested**: Reduce JSON construction complexity
|
|||
|
|
- **Presets > Expressions**: Cover common cases without domain knowledge
|
|||
|
|
- **Examples > Descriptions**: Embed learning in tool documentation
|
|||
|
|
- **Progressive Enhancement**: Simple cases easy, complex cases possible
|
|||
|
|
|
|||
|
|
### 3. Binary Spawn Pattern
|
|||
|
|
Direct binary spawning (jq, ripgrep) provides:
|
|||
|
|
- Full feature support (all flags available)
|
|||
|
|
- Maximum performance (no npm package overhead)
|
|||
|
|
- Proven stability (mature binaries)
|
|||
|
|
- Consistent temp file cleanup
